Salone Five C

The Five C Theory is the intellectual framework. Salone Five C is the community-facing conversation and participation initiative that helps people read, question, discuss, and act together.

01

The framework

The Five C Theory explains how culture, corruption, citizenship, contentment, and complacency can reinforce one another in public life.

02

The initiative

Salone Five C creates responsible ways for readers, students, communities, institutions, and diaspora groups to examine those patterns together.

The public-question method

Move from a broad complaint to a question that can be preserved.

  1. ObserveWhat is happening, to whom, and how often?
  2. IdentifyWhich institution, rule, budget, office, or decision carries responsibility?
  3. DocumentWhat evidence, dates, records, costs, or responses can be preserved?
  4. AskWhat precise question requires a public answer?
  5. Follow throughWho will keep the question visible and record the response?

Evidence before accusation

Separate documented fact, lived experience, interpretation, allegation, and political opinion.

Standards before personalities

Apply the same civic expectation to allies, opponents, institutions, and ourselves.

Action without spectacle

Prefer measurable questions, shared responsibility, careful records, and sustained follow-through.

Development stage

No complex membership system is being launched.

The initiative will begin with events, email communication, free resources, reading circles, educator collaboration, and selected partnerships. Chapters, certification, membership, and an annual forum should follow only when participation demonstrates a real need.
